Eigenanatomy Improves Detection Power for Longitudinal Cortical Change

Brian B. Avants, Paramveer S. Dhillon, Benjamin M. Kandel, Philip A. Cook, Corey McMillan, Murray Grossman, James C. Gee. Eigenanatomy Improves Detection Power for Longitudinal Cortical Change. In Nicholas Ayache, Hervé Delingette, Polina Golland, Kensaku Mori, editors, Medical Image Computing and Computer-Assisted Intervention - MICCAI 2012 - 15th International Conference, Nice, France, October 1-5, 2012, Proceedings, Part III. Volume 7512 of Lecture Notes in Computer Science, pages 206-213, Springer, 2012. [doi]
